AI summary

Nirlon reported Q1 FY26 total income of Rs 167 crore (up 6% YoY), EBITDA of Rs 132 crore (up 8% YoY) with margins at 78.93%, and PAT of Rs 58 crore (up 17% YoY) with PAT margin at 34.95%. Average occupancy was 97.5%, down from 99.8% a year ago, mainly because Morgan Stanley fully exited the property during the quarter. The vacated ~280,000 sq ft has been re-licensed or committed to Deutsche Bank, Barclays, MUFG, Citi, EY, and Accenture at Rs 180–185 per sq ft per month with annual escalation. Citi also renewed 196,000 sq ft. The Board has proposed a final dividend of Rs 11 per share for FY25. Management offered no update on restructuring plans and declined to give specific guidance on rental growth assumptions, cash deployment, or loan prepayment strategy.

Likely market impact

Quick re-leasing of the Morgan Stanley space at higher rates is a clear positive for rental income visibility from Q2 onwards. However, management's repeated avoidance of questions on cash deployment (~Rs 173 crore), loan prepayment, and restructuring plans may leave investors wanting more clarity on capital allocation.
